Your Committee on Judiciary and Labor, to which was referred H.B. No. 2564, H.D. 1, S.D. 1, entitled:
"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O VOLUNTEER MEDICAL ASSISTANCE SERVICES,"
begs leave to report as follows:
The purpose and intent of this measure is to add pharmacists to the list of volunteer medical assistance personnel and volunteer emergency medical disaster response personnel who shall be exempt from liability while providing volunteer medical assistance or emergency response services.
Your Committee received testimony in support of this measure from one private individual.
Your Committee finds that the lack of professional liability protections may result in valuable medical personnel not participating as state volunteers, thereby limiting the ability of the State to draw upon the skills of such individuals as a critical public health resource in emergency and non-emergency situations.
As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Judiciary and Labor that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 2564, H.D. 1, S.D. 1, and recommends that it pass Third Reading.
